Transaction ef413e377467150cd5a4530a7aee2e700e61a6624debc0cdbb42989f56548714

1 Input
2 Outputs
  • ef413e377467150cd5a4530a7aee2e700e61a6624debc0cdbb42989f56548714:0
  • value  899010
    address  35cjhYmECAJAz4aS6EBLLqkSfdLagijpcj
  • ef413e377467150cd5a4530a7aee2e700e61a6624debc0cdbb42989f56548714:1
  • value  19902522
    address  32RZoBEd7kxVnBBLEHsW4goJcqHh4DmjfL